Academic Background and Career Exploration
The interviewee reflected on their high school experience where they struggled to determine their career path. With guidance from their counselor, they chose to focus on public relations during their undergraduate studies at Virginia State University, receiving a bachelor's degree in Mass Communications. They expressed a fondness for video and radio work but found the writing requirements of public relations tedious, leading them to explore other career avenues.
Work Experience at Wells Fargo
After graduating in 2016, the interviewee worked at Wells Fargo for over three years, starting as a phone banker and later becoming a banker coach. This role allowed them to train new staff and transition from predominantly phone-based work to digital tasks, such as preparing PowerPoint presentations for new hire training. This transition marked the beginning of utilizing their communication skills in a professional setting, where they embraced opportunities to enhance the training programs at the bank.
Continuing Education and Social Media
During this time, they pursued a master's degree in Strategic Communication. Upon completing their degree, the interviewee transitioned to a position at Homes.com, where they specialized as a social media account specialist, helping real estate agents enhance their brand. Following this, they accepted a role at Cision, focusing on social media monitoring tools before moving to Bloomberg Government, where they serve as an account manager, engaging with clients in the government affairs sector.

Work-Life Balance Strategy
The interviewee elaborated on their approach to maintaining a healthy work-life balance, emphasizing the importance of setting boundaries. They typically begin their workday early, allowing them to conclude it by 4 PM, thus preventing work from intruding upon their personal life. The discussion underscored the necessity of establishing a routine and utilizing scheduling tools to manage client meetings while avoiding burnout from constant connectivity.
Challenges in the Work Environment
The interviewee addressed the difficulties of handling challenging clients, emphasizing that their frustration often stemmed from situational issues rather than a personal offense. They shared strategies to maintain professionalism and composure during stressful interactions, advocating for an understanding of the distinguishable line between personal emotions and professional conduct.

Advice for Future Professionals
When reflecting on advice for younger professionals, the interviewee stressed the importance of patience and understanding that career paths can be nonlinear. They urged newcomers to focus on their unique contributions and personal journey rather than comparing themselves to others, reinforcing that diverse experiences can enhance one’s professional growth.
